  • Leaders of a wealthy Chicago suburb suggested last week that residents who could help out with the area's migrant crisis might sign up to house some of those in need of accommodation.
    Naperville City Council Member Josh McBroom told attendees at a meeting on Jan. 16 that he believed the town was "a compassionate community."
    “We hear from people that we should do more,” McBroom said. “We do have a very affluent community, a lot of big homes.”
